Here’s a popular during-the-week dessert. It’s healthy, refreshing, light, and easy to prepare. I’ve described the combinations I especially like either because of the color, the textural contrast, or the meld of flavors. For balance I try to mix acidic fruit with mellow ones. The fruits I dislike in salads are apples, grapefruit, and pears; I’d rather eat them whole. And, finally, you can make a fruit salad more festive by setting it on top of slices of pound cake.
